Sourcing guidance for Transformer Tank
What are the key technical specifications to consider when sourcing a transformer tank?
The structural integrity of a transformer tank is paramount. You must prioritize high-quality carbon steel (e.g., Q235 or Q345) or stainless steel for corrosion resistance. Key specs include wall thickness (typically 6mm to 12mm depending on KVA rating), vacuum and pressure withstand capacity to prevent deformation during oil filling, and welding quality standards (ISO 3834 or AWS D1.1). Ensure the tank features precision-machined flange surfaces to prevent oil leakage.
How do I evaluate the cooling and heat dissipation efficiency of the tank design?
For oil-immersed transformers, the cooling system is critical. Verify if the supplier offers corrugated walls or radiator headers with high thermal conductivity. The surface area calculation must align with the transformer's heat loss profile. Ask for pressure leak tests on the cooling fins to ensure they can handle the thermal expansion of the transformer oil without cracking.
What surface treatment and anti-corrosion standards are required for international compliance?
Transformer tanks are often exposed to harsh outdoor environments. Ensure the supplier follows ISO 12944 standards for corrosion protection. The process should include sandblasting to Sa 2.5 grade, followed by a zinc-rich epoxy primer and a polyurethane topcoat. For coastal or high-humidity areas, specify a hot-dip galvanizing process or a minimum paint thickness of 120-150 microns to ensure a service life of 20+ years.
What functional components should be integrated into the tank assembly?
A professional B2B buyer should confirm the inclusion of oil drain valves, earthing terminals, lifting lugs (tested for 2x total weight), and thermometer pockets. If you are sourcing for smart grids, ensure the tank has pre-drilled holes or brackets for sensors and cable boxes that meet IP55 or IP65 protection ratings.
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ategic Advice for Transformer Tanks
How can I mitigate the risk of oil leakage and structural failure in transit?
Transformer tanks are heavy and bulky. Request third-party non-destructive testing (NDT), such as ultrasonic or radiographic testing on critical welds, before shipment. For shipping, ensure the tank is securely braced with steel wires and treated with VCI (Volatile Corrosion Inhibitor) film to prevent sea-salt corrosion during maritime transport.
What are the best strategies for negotiating with industrial steel fabricators?
Focus on raw material price indexing. Since steel prices fluctuate, negotiate a formula based on the London Metal Exchange (LME) or local steel indices. Demand a detailed Bill of Materials (BOM) to ensure the supplier isn't substituting thinner plates to save costs. For bulk orders, aim for a 10-15% discount by consolidating the production of standardized tank sizes.
How do I ensure compliance with international trade and safety standards?
Verify that the manufacturer holds ISO 9001 and ISO 14001 certifications. For the North American market, ensure the design meets IEEE/ANSI C57 standards; for Europe, it must align with IEC 60076. Always request a Certificate of Origin and a Mill Test Certificate (MTC) for the steel used to facilitate smooth customs clearance and satisfy local utility regulations.
